Estructura Selectiva Multiple
Equipo 1:
Asignación de roles:
.Docente: Valery thania Meneses López
Expositor: Edwin Acuña
Analista: Marco Antonio Zavala Jiménez.
Programador: IvonneVega
Diseñador: Alín.
La estructura selectiva en caso de: Las estructuras de comparación múltiples, es una toma de decisión especializada que permiten evaluar una variable con distintos posiblesresultados, ejecutando para cada caso una serie de instrucciones especificas y con la siguiente estructura:
Pseudocódigo: | Diagrama de flujo: |
| |
En la siguiente parte de este trabajose mostraran 5 ejemplos con una resolución específica usando la estructura selectiva múltiple “en caso de”.
1.- Realizar un algoritmo en donde se pide la edad del usuario; si es mayor de edad debeaparecer un mensaje indicándolo. Expresarlo en Pseudocódigo y Diagrama de flujos.
Pseudocódigo: | Diagrama de flujo: |
| |
2.- Se pide leer tres notas del alumno, calcular su definitiva en unrango de 0-5 y enviar un mensaje donde diga si el alumno aprobó o reprobó el curso. Exprese el algoritmo usando Pseudocódigo y diagrama de flujos.
Pseudocódigo:
INICIO
Not1, Not2, Not 3 :REALDef: REAL
LEA Nota1, Nota2, Nota3
Def ß (Not1 + Not2 + Not3) /3
Si Def < 3 entonces
Escriba Reprobó el curso
Sino
Escriba Aprobó el curso
Fin-Si
FIN
Diagrama de flujo:
3.- Se deseaescribir un algoritmo que pida la altura de una persona, si la altura es menor o igual a 150 cm envíe el mensaje: Persona de altura baja; si la altura está entre 151 y 170 escriba el mensaje:Persona de altura media y si la altura es mayor al 171 escriba el mensaje: Persona alta. Exprese el algoritmo usando Pseudocódigo y diagrama de flujos.
Pseudocódigo:
INICIO
Altura: ENTEROESCRIBA Cuál es tu altura?
LEA Altura
Si Altura <=150 entonces
ESCRIBA persona de altura baja
Sino
Si Altura <=170 entonces
ESCRIBA persona de altura media
Sino
Si Altura>170...
Regístrate para leer el documento completo.